首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为依赖项指定了意外的状态'DEV‘。预期为以下之一:[集成,里程碑,发布]

为依赖项指定了意外的状态'DEV'。预期为以下之一:[集成,里程碑,发布]

这个错误信息通常出现在软件开发过程中,表示在为某个依赖项指定状态时出现了意外的状态值'DEV'。预期的状态值应该是集成、里程碑或发布之一。

这个错误可能是由于以下原因导致的:

  1. 错误的状态指定:在配置文件或代码中,将依赖项的状态错误地设置为'DEV'。应该检查配置文件或代码中的相关部分,确保正确指定了依赖项的状态。
  2. 依赖项状态未定义:可能是由于项目中定义的依赖项状态不包括'DEV',导致出现了意外的状态值。应该检查项目中定义的依赖项状态,确保包含了预期的状态值。

解决这个问题的方法取决于具体的开发环境和项目配置,可以尝试以下步骤:

  1. 检查配置文件或代码:仔细检查项目的配置文件或相关代码,查找是否有错误地将依赖项状态设置为'DEV'的地方。根据实际情况,将状态值更正为集成、里程碑或发布之一。
  2. 更新依赖项状态定义:如果项目中定义的依赖项状态不包括'DEV',可以考虑更新状态定义,将'DEV'添加为有效的状态之一。确保更新后的状态定义与项目需求和流程相符。
  3. 检查依赖项管理工具:如果项目使用了依赖项管理工具,如npm、Maven等,可以检查相关配置文件和命令,确保正确指定了依赖项的状态。

腾讯云提供了一系列云计算产品,可以帮助开发者构建和管理云端应用。以下是一些相关产品和介绍链接:

  • 云服务器(CVM):提供可扩展的虚拟服务器实例,适用于各种应用场景。产品介绍链接
  • 云数据库 M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,适用于存储和管理结构化数据。产品介绍链接
  • 云原生容器服务(TKE):提供高度可扩展的容器化应用管理平台,简化容器部署和管理。产品介绍链接
  • 人工智能平台(AI Lab):提供丰富的人工智能开发工具和服务,帮助开发者构建智能化应用。产品介绍链接

请注意,以上只是腾讯云提供的一些云计算产品示例,具体的选择和推荐取决于项目需求和实际情况。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

React 设计模式 0x8:测试

有两种方法可以实现这一点,包括以下内容: 功能测试 渲染测试 # 功能测试 功能测试是一种测试,用于验证函数按预期工作,这个测试通常根据被测试函数预期结果进行断言。...安装依赖: npm install --save-dev react-test-renderer 通过简单小例子来演示: import renderer from "react-test-renderer...# 使用 Jest 进行集成测试 在大多数 React 应用程序中,通常需要与外部 API 集成以在应用程序中发布和获取数据。 可以使用 Jest 来测试 API 行为,以查看预期意外结果。...# React 测试最佳实践 对每个组件编写测试 每个组件编写测试,以确保它们能够正确地渲染和响应 使用测试库 使用 Jest 和 React Testing Library 等测试库,它们提供专门用于测试...使用模拟数据来测试组件,以确保它们在不同数据情况下都能正常工作 使用模拟函数 使用模拟函数来模拟组件依赖和外部接口,以便更好地控制测试环境 集成测试 编写集成测试来测试应用程序整个流程

1.8K10

Java 近期新闻:JDK 21 序列集合、JDK 20 向量 API、Gen ZGC、Hilla 2.0

它还升级子项目依赖,如:Spring Cloud Dataflow Build 2.10.2、Spring Cloud Dataflow Common 2.10.2、Spring Cloud Dataflow...Helidon Oracle 发布 Helidon 2.6.0,带来了一些显著变化,其中包括:仅当enable标志设置true时才注册OciMetricsSupport服务;依赖升级到 SnakeYAML...Apache 软件基金会 Apache Tomcat 11.0.0 第 4 个里程碑版本发布,新特性包括:恢复原先基于系统属性加载自定义 URL 协议处理程序方法;提供一个不依赖于java.beans...包 JavaBeans 支持实现;在 NIO2 中异步操作后恢复内联状态,解决实现抛出意外异常。...Apache Camel 4.0.0 第 2 个里程碑版本提供 Bug 修复、依赖升级和新特性,其中包括:在camel-minio 组件中用于连接到云服务预签名 URL;camel-health

1.6K20

Angular v18 现已推出!

今天,我们很高兴与大家分享 Angular 发展下一个里程碑!在过去三个版本中,我们引入了许多新功能和改进。...这一次,我们专注于完善我们交付工作,将许多新 API 升级稳定版,解决常见开发人员请求,并实验性地发布最理想路线图项目之一:无区域更改检测。...不幸是,async/await 是zone.js无法修补 API 之一,因此我们需要通过 Angular CLI 将其降级 promises。...以下是 v18 一些亮点:指定 ng-content 回退内容我们遇到最受好评问题之一 ng-content 指定默认内容。在 v18 中,它现在可用!...由于 webpack 不在新构建系统关键路径上,我们将对 webpack 依赖设置可选,这使我们能够将 Angular CLI 依赖总数减少 50% 以上!

12110

2019年12月19日 Go生态洞察:Go模块化之旅

模块索引 go get最初设计中最重要部分之一是它是去中心化:我们当时相信,今天仍然相信,任何人都应该能够在任何服务器上发布他们代码,与PerlCPAN、JavaMaven或NodeNPM...Go模块设计通过在每个模块中存储go.sum文件来改进代码认证;该文件列出了模块每个依赖预期文件树加密散列。...使用模块时,go命令使用go.sum来验证在构建中使用依赖之前,它们是否与预期版本逐位相同。但go.sum文件只列出了该模块所使用特定依赖散列。...在模块设计中,通过在每个模块中存储go.sum文件来改善代码认证,该文件列出了模块依赖预期文件树加密哈希。...大局观 以下图表展示本文中讨论设计中模块源代码流动方式。

10210

敏捷规划时间表

它是: 所需项目进度一种可视化展示 ? 敏捷和六西格玛方法论最基本元素之一是,可视化展示对于团队来说可能是最好指引。...频繁里程碑 频繁里程碑里程碑从一个高级别的角度跟踪完成情况 ? 上图中计划展示频繁里程碑。这些里程碑都是时间表上具体交汇点。里程碑代表相关标准关卡。...这些通常都是数据转换、性能、基础建设、设置和安全所需活动。 确保将依赖记录和考虑在内。例如,只有基础设施就位才能进行集成测试。 建立里程碑里程碑通常是下一次主要迭代终点或开端。...应该使用测量性能软件工具来证明性能指标是否被实现。这些统计数据由工具支持并且每天发布。 系统集成(迭代2.3):IT部门必须完成这些工作来执行集成测试。...这样,你就会收获“没有意外”。你可以清楚看到,一切都是按计划进行,而且会在上线日期内按时完成。

1.1K30

Java 近期新闻:OmniFish 简介、Oracle 加入 Micronaut 基金会、OpenJDK 升级

Spring Cloud Netflix 4.0.0-M1 主要特点是将一个依赖升级到 Eureka 2.0.0,使 Spring Cloud Netflix 可以兼容即将发布 Spring Framework...PrimeFaces PrimeFaces 12.0.0 发布,主要是升级许多依赖,包括 hibernate-validator 6.2.1.Final、tomcat.version 9.0.58...Eclipse Vert.x 作为对 4.3.3 版本中报告若干问题回应,Eclipse Vert.x 4.3.4 发布,主要是修复那些 Bug,记录了弃用内容和破坏性变化,并继续虚拟线程孵化项目提供支持...Apache Camel 3.19.0 发布,带来了 259 Bug 修复、改进和依赖升级,其中包括 gRPC 1.48.1、Spring Boot 2.7.3、JUnit 5.9 以及 Artemis...ArchUnit TNG 科技咨询公司发布 ArchUnit 1.0.0 版本,这是一个可扩展开源库,用于检查 Java 代码架构,检查包和类、层和片之间依赖关系,并检查循环依赖关系。

1.6K30

2022 年及以后值得关注 18 大 DevOps 趋势

当前 DevSecOps 趋势告诉我们,50% 企业运行 SAST 测试,40% 运行 DAST,50% 扫描容器和依赖。...然而,就在 2019 年之前,当银行意识到工作流量激增和保持最佳性能是一个障碍时,数字化转型开始。这就是向云迁移开始,但传统云迁移策略并没有产生预期结果。...容器化:持续部署和交付提供坚实基础 容器化是当前 DevOps 趋势之一,它处理包含库、框架和其他依赖等元素软件打包。...持续部署和持续交付是 DevOps 两个组成部分,这就是容器化发挥重要作用地方,因为每个容器都承载具有所有依赖软件,以确保更快应用程序部署和交付。...联想通过采用数据可观察性工具提供无摩擦电子商务体验 联想是世界上最好消费电子公司之一,并建立了电子商务市场。然而,联想面临主要挑战是管理意外网络流量和数据使用高峰。

78010

关于前端大管家package.json,你知道多少

修订号」,通常情况下,修改主版本号是做了大功能性改动,修改次版本号是新增新功能,修改修订号就是修复一些 bug; 如果某个版本改动较大,并且不稳定,可能如法满足预期兼容性需求,就需要发布先行版本...当使用 npm 或 yarn 安装软件包时,指定以下参数后,新安装 npm 包会被自动插入到此列表中: npm install --save-dev yarn add --...5. bundledDependencies 上面的几个依赖相关配置都是一个对象,而 bundledDependencies 配置是一个数组,数组里可以指定一些模块,这些模块将在这个包发布时被一起打包...1. private private 字段可以防止我们意外地将私有库发布到 npm 服务器。...,用于设置发布时一些配置集合。

1.5K20

Java 近期新闻:JDK 21 发布计划、Payara 平台、JBang、JHipster、WildFly

这些里程碑版本带来了一些显著变化,包括:AWS Java SDK 2.20.32,这是最新版本;依赖升级到 Spring Cloud AWS 3.0.0,带来了新 SQS 监听 API;一个DynamoDbLockRegistry...它还将一个依赖升级到了 Netty 4.1.90。要了解关于这个版本更多细节,请查看发布说明。...Apache Camel 3.20.3发布,提供 Bug 修复、依赖升级和新特性 / 改进,包括:具有连接验证扩展组件添加健康检查(camel-health);camel-jbang组件中用户配置文件...JHipster 团队还 发布 JHipster Lite 0.30.0,带来了 Bug 修复、依赖升级和功能增强,包括:删除重复 JSON Web Token 依赖;ApplicationAuthorizations...Gradle Gradle 8.1 第 2 个候选版本 提供以下新特性:对 配置缓存 持续改进;支持 依赖关系验证;改进 Groovy 闭包错误报告;支持 Java lambdas;支持使用

2K20

DevOps研效:TestX 持续测试中开发实践赋能

持续测试作为 DevOps 开发流程中重要一环,“四个高于”要求对其同样适用,在软件研发生命周期过程中,持续测试提供持续反馈机制,在产品交付管道中充当催化剂,每个阶段测试反馈确保缺陷在开发工程早期能被解决...通过脚本或 demo 代码,对 程序/架构 设计,外部接口依赖,进行 POC 验证,确保外部环境符合预期,解决不符合预期情况,更正设计。4....在确认需求内容,和完成外部依赖 POC 后,开发可以在确定情况下,对需求工作量进行准确评估,反馈产品。...+评审覆盖,平台自动创建用例评审群,可用于后续事项推进,一事一群,轻松辨别需求所处状态及交付反馈。...(dev/coding-testing); dev/coding-testing 分支提交会触发流水线 CT-集成测试环境部署 ,该流水线完成以下工作: 部署集成测试环境(个人开发环境,env_name

58150

如何进行微服务API测试

完成此操作后,可以独立于其两个依赖测试Portfolio微服务。 下一个挑战是不同情况配置不同环境,例如当Accounts和Quotes服务显示预期意外行为时。...由于未部署Accounts服务,因此测试方案需要通过在适当时间从Accounts服务发布预期事件来模拟Accounts服务行为。...需要将测试配置并发运行,以便在Portfolio服务正在侦听事件时,来自Accounts服务事件发布。...在这种情况下,我们需要验证Forecast服务是否将预期事件发布到一组特定Weather Data事件Forecast Data主题。...我建议阅读容器化微服务和设计微服务CI / CD :持续集成。这两篇文章都很好地描述这种过程。 用于测试微服务服务虚拟化 我们讨论过一些测试模式依赖依赖微服务使用虚拟服务。

2.9K20

Java 新闻:JEP 423、Quarkus 2.7.0、Micronaut Serialization、JReleaser等

在通往 Spring Shell 2.1.0 道路上,第二个里程碑式版本已经发布,新特性包括:内置支持 version 命令;一个用于 Java Native Access 集成启动器;一个非交互式...Quarkus 红帽公司发布 Quarkus 2.7.0.Final,其特性包括:改进 Quarkus CLI;面向 Dev 模式交互终端;依赖 SmallRye Stork(服务发现和客户端负载均衡框架...3.14 发布序列一个点版本发布后不到一周,Apache Camel 3.15.0 就发布,其中包括 217 新特性、改进和修复以及依赖升级。要了解更多细节信息,请查看发布说明。...JobRunr JobRunr 是 Java 中一个进行后台处理工具,其 4.0.8 版本和 4.0.7 版本于上周发布,包括对以下问题修复:Oracle DB Metadata 表列大小;尽管提供不同参数...Failsafe Failsafe 是一个轻量级、零依赖库,用于处理 Java 8+ 中故障,它已经发布 3.2 版本,提供两个新策略:Rate Limiter 和 Bulkhead,作为对现有策略补充

1.1K30

七步实现高效 Kubernetes 策略

我们需要更好方式来限制范围(即分类),设定里程碑,最后使安全工作变得可管理。 现在是时候忽略问题数量,而专注于互动塑造和执行您组织使用既定策略产生影响方式——无需压力感。...Label 应仅用于其预期目的,即使如此,在应用 Label 位置和方式上也要谨慎。...国家安全局(NSA)和网络安全和基础设施安全局(CISA)发布一份广受欢迎 Kubernetes 加固指南,其不仅详细介绍影响 pod 级别的改进,例如有效使用不可变容器文件系统,还包括网络隔离...对非专业人员来说,以下哪一个听起来更有说服力: 您将 CVE 数量从 90 减少到 X, 或者您完全遵守 NSA Kubernetes 加固指南?...我们越快地不再关心数量而更关注常见里程碑,并尽可能早在应用生命周期中执行(最好是预提交!),我们就能越早每个独特云原生策略找到可持续最佳点。

10510

Java 近期新闻:JDK 22 RC2、Spring 生态系统、Payara Platform

Spring Framework Spring Boot 3.3.0 第二个里程碑版本包含了 bug 修复、文档改进、依赖升级和新特性,例如:新 @BatchTransactionManager...Spring AI 0.8.0 发布,被标记为第一个里程碑版本,创建具有高级功能 AI 应用程序提供基础,例如:跨 AI 提供商可移植 API 支持,用于聊天、文本转图像和嵌入模型;通过 Vector...Spring for Apache Kafka 3.2.0-M1、3.1.2 和 3.0.14 也已 发布,包含了 bug 修复、文档改进、依赖升级和新特性,例如: Apache Kafka Consumer...Spring for Apache Pulsar 1.1.0 第一个里程碑版本包含了 bug 修复、文档改进、依赖升级和新特性,例如:新 @PulsarTypeMapping 注解,可用于在消息类上指定默认主题和...Gradle Gradle 8.7 第一个候选版本已发布,提供以下功能:支持使用 Java 22 编译、测试和运行基于 JVM 项目;Groovy DSL 脚本编译构建缓存改进;改进了懒加载配置

13210

Sentry 官方 JavaScript SDK 简介与调试指南

用于平台 SDK 开发共享软件包 @sentry/tracing: 性能监控/跟踪提供集成和扩展。 @sentry/hub: SDK 全局状态管理。...首先,安装所有依赖,使用 lerna 引导工作区,然后执行初始构建,以便 TypeScript 可以读取所有链接类型定义。...@sentry/react 将构建 react 包、它所有依赖(utils、core、browser 等),以及所有依赖包(目前是 gatsby 和 nextjs))。...调试测试 如果您在编写测试时遇到麻烦并需要调试其中之一,您可以使用 VSCode debugger 来完成。...避免这种情况,请将测试初始 it 或 test 替换为 it.only 或 test.only。这样,当您遇到断点时,您就会知道您到达有问题测试一部分。

2.4K20

Java 近期新闻:JDK 18 GA、JMC 8.2、Spring 升级、MicroStream 7.0-Beta1

Spring Framework 在沉寂几周之后,Spring 团队在过去一周里可谓相当忙碌,发布多个里程碑版本及点版本。 其中包括多个 Spring Boot 版本。...2.5.11 和 2.6.5 版本分别有 56 和 66 Bug 修复、依赖升级和文档改进。...Spring for GraphQL 1.0 第六个里程碑版本发布,包括一个新 GraphQL 客户端和一个适配新客户端而升级过 GraphQL 测试器。...Spring Authorization Server 0.2.3 发布,它带来了许多新特性、Bug 修复和依赖升级。要了解更多信息,请查看发布说明。...WildFly WildFly 26.1 第一个测试版发布,新特性包括:能够限制通过 JDBC 存储检索记录数量;能够用 MicroProfile Config 指定一个根配置源目录;以及增强

2.2K30

2020年11月10日 Go生态洞察:十一年Go语言之旅

自2009年首次发布以来,Go已经成长一个成熟、稳定开源项目,吸引世界各地开发者。今天,我们将回顾Go语言过去一年亮点,并展望未来发展趋势。...正文 Go语言里程碑 Go语言第十周年 2019年,Go语言庆祝第十个生日。我们通过回顾来纪念这一重要时刻,同时也展望Go语言未来。...Go.dev和pkg.go.dev发布 在十周年之际,Go团队推出了go.dev和pkg.go.dev网站,Go社区提供一个更加丰富资源库和包管理平台。...泛型进展 自从发布泛型最新设计草案以来,我们一直在细化和实现生产就绪版本细节。我们计划在2021年底之前,让人们能够尝试使用泛型,可能作为Go 1.18 beta一部分。...Go 1.17预期 更多功能和改进,包括新调用约定和//go:build行 Go模块 持续发展,普及率达到96% 泛型 设计草案发布,计划在2021年底提供尝试版

8610

混沌工程:通过试错方法来提升稳定性

它由一系列捣乱工具构成,其中成员可用于随机关闭实例、服务调用中引入长时间延迟、模拟整个区域断电场景等。并且通过与持续发布平台集成,自动进行线上演练。 ?...以下从 5 个角度描述应用混沌工程理想方式(源自 Netflix 经验总结:http://principlesofchaos.org): 1、建立稳定状态假设 我们将系统正常运行时状态定义系统...混沌工程好处 以下是混沌工程应用场景,以及所能带来收益: 应用场景 收益 强弱依赖治理 自动化周期性获取应用间强弱依赖关系,验证和预期是否一致,并对不符合预期依赖推动其弱依赖化,配置限流、...X 轴表示故障发生可能性,Y 轴表示故障影响范围 演练计划:选择故障坐标中 n 个故障卡,将它们编排 1 个 Game Day 混沌工程实验 流程编排:根据编排好 workflow,按指定时间...Check、消息通知、分级灰度发布、历史操作可审计等 周边系统对接: 对接预案平台,一站式验证降级预案效果; 对接 CI 持续集成平台,周期性或服务发版时自动触发混沌实验运行; 对接压测平台、QA

72840
领券